Output 270cca8cbf4095e0db1da884ce9a8365119739a13fee64c3f6105781d49ff4c9:1

value
2516100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4580da4d12b672c953913c703bddbbb8ddbce29 OP_EQUAL
address
3J8b387ibJoz62F7WvhVPEr68c4zrTANPQ
transaction
270cca8cbf4095e0db1da884ce9a8365119739a13fee64c3f6105781d49ff4c9
spent
true